Troubleshooting Wi-Fi Connectivity Issues in Smart Home Devices

I’ve recently encountered some connectivity issues with my smart home devices, and I wanted to share my experiences and solutions in case others are facing similar problems.

First, I noticed that my Homey device was unable to connect to my Wi-Fi network, even though it worked perfectly on the 5G band. After some research, I discovered that certain devices might struggle with 2.4G Wi-Fi due to interference from other household appliances like microwaves or cordless phones. To resolve this, I tried moving the Homey closer to the router and ensuring it was away from potential interference sources. This simple adjustment made a world of difference!

Another issue I faced was with my Zigbee devices dropping connections intermittently. I realized that the placement of my USB stick was crucial. Initially, it was tucked away in a drawer, but moving it to a more central location in my home significantly improved the reliability of the network. I also upgraded my Zigbee USB stick to a higher-quality model, which further enhanced performance.

For my Wyze cameras, I experienced persistent connection failures. After multiple attempts to reset and reconfigure them, I reached out to Wyze support. They provided a firmware update that addressed the issue, and now my cameras are running smoothly. This experience taught me the importance of staying updated with firmware releases.

In summary, here are some tips I’ve learned:

  • Check for interference: Ensure your devices are away from sources of electromagnetic interference.
  • Optimize placement: Position your hubs and devices in central, open areas to maximize coverage.
  • Update firmware: Regularly check for and install firmware updates to fix bugs and improve performance.
  • Test on different bands: If possible, test your devices on both 2.4G and 5G bands to see which provides better stability.
